.mcd file type #1: VectorWorks CAD file

mcd files are primarily identified as technical drawings from the VectorWorks CAD/BIM software.

Further details

MCD file represents CAD drawing file created and saved using VectorWorks, a CAD program used for architectural design, landscape design, and theatrical lighting.

These files contain 2D or 3D drawings, including objects, layers, and other design elements saved in a proprietary format.

.mcd file type #2: Bleem! memory card save

An mcd file extension is related to the Bleem! emulator of Sony PSX. An mcd file stores memory card save.

Further details

The mcd file extension is associated with the Bleem!, an emulator of Sony Playstation video gaming console, available for Microsoft Windows operating system.

The mcd file contains memory card save.

.mcd file type #3: MathCAD document

Files with mcd extension are quite often math documents made and saved using MathCAD tool used for engineering calculations.

Further details

File extension mcd is related to MathCAD, an industry standard for engineering calculations, available for Microsoft Windows, developed by PTC.

mcd file is one of the default document formats of MathCAD.

MIME types:
application/mcad
application/x-mathcad

.mcd file type #4: MediaCD configuration data

An mcd file extension is related to the MediaCD tools. An mcd file contains configuration data.

Further details

The mcd file extension is associated with the MediaCD, a set of tools for Microsoft Windows that allows users to create autorun menus on multimedia CDs.

The mcd file stores configuration data.

.mcd file type #5: UFO: Enemy Unknown game data

Files with mcd file suffix are associated with the UFO: Enemy Unknown game data format.

Further details

The mcd file extension related to the UFO: Enemy Unknown, a turn-based strategic computer game for MS-DOS and Amiga computers, developed by Microprose.

The mcd file stores terrain data for UFO: Enemy Unknown.

There is original version of UFO: Enemy Unknown running on Microsoft Windows via DOSBox available to purchase on Steam distribution service.

What file extension actually is?

Simply put, file extensions are the characters after the dot in the computer file name, so for example document-name.pdf has file extension „pdf“. This helps Windows to identify which program should be used to open the file.
